We presented background information about various entropies in theliterature. The pathway idea of Mathai (2005) is shown to be inferable from themaximization of a certain generalized entropy measure and establishedconnections to outstanding problems in astronomy and physics. In this paper weproved that the generalized entropy of Mathai associated with diffusiveprocesses grows linearly with the logarithm of time, and the rate of growth isindepen- dent of the generalized entropy parameter. We also proposed someresults concerning images of generalized Bessel function under the pathwayoperator and its special cases including some trigonometric functions.Situations are listed where a generalized entropy of order ? leads to pathwaymodels, exponential and power law behavior and related differential equations.
